Why Integrated Management of Intellectual Property Matters
Intellectual property (I.P.) is increasingly becoming an issue of central importance to enterprises of all sizes. Indeed, in a recent survey of Fortune 500 executives, three quarters considered I.P. assets a top five issue for their corporations and half considered them a top three issue (C. Huston, “Survey of I.P. Monetization Techniques”, Intellectual Property Today (October 2004 pp. 32-35), citing Accenture, Inc. survey). The ability to acquire, smartly manage, and optimally leverage I.P. is, therefore, fundamentally important and critical to corporate success and growth. Frequently, however, corporate I.P. asset development and leveraging activities become misaligned and/or non-integrated with the broader product development and commercialization strategies they are intended to serve.
